Catalysis of a LiF-rich SEI by aromatic structure modified porous polyamine for stable all-solid-state lithium metal batteries
Lijie Dai, Min Cai, Xuanyi Zhou, Weizhong Liang, Zishao Zhao, Zixiang Xia, Fenfen Huang, Jie Jiang, Wenjuan Jiang, Biao Zhang, Zengsheng Ma
Abstract
POP fillers containing aromatic groups with internal π–π effect can catalyze the decomposition of LiTFSI to form a stable LiF-rich SEI layer and inhibit the growth of lithium dendrites, which helps the stable cycle of PEO-based solid-state batteries.
